Why Medium Layered Hairstyles Are Perfect for Women Over 50

Understanding the Magic of Layers

Layers are like the secret sauce in hairstyling. They work wonders for women over 50 by adding volume, reducing bulk, and creating a balanced silhouette. If you’ve ever felt like your hair looks flat or lifeless, layers can bring it back to life. The best part? They suit almost every face shape and hair type. From fine, thin hair to thick, curly locks, there’s a layered style out there waiting for you.

Let’s talk science for a sec: as we age, our hair tends to lose its natural volume and shine. This is where layers come in—they help distribute weight evenly, preventing your hair from looking heavy or weighed down. Plus, they create the illusion of thickness, which is a win-win for anyone dealing with thinning hair.

Choosing the Right Layered Style for Your Face Shape

Oval Faces

If you’re lucky enough to have an oval face, congrats! You can pull off almost any hairstyle, including medium layered cuts. Try adding some side-swept bangs or curtain bangs to frame your face and enhance your features. Keep the layers soft and flowing for a youthful look.

Round Faces

For round faces, the goal is to elongate the appearance of your face. Opt for layers that fall below the chin, creating vertical lines that draw attention upward. Avoid heavy layers around the cheeks, as they can emphasize roundness.

Square Faces

Women with square faces should focus on softening sharp angles. Layers with gentle waves or curls can do wonders. Consider adding long bangs or side-swept bangs to balance out a strong jawline.

Heart-Shaped Faces

Heart-shaped faces are characterized by wider foreheads and narrower chins. To balance this, choose layers that add width to the bottom half of your face. A blunt cut with graduated layers can help create harmony.

Top Medium Layered Hairstyles for Women Over 50

1. Soft Waves with Graduated Layers

This timeless style features soft, cascading waves paired with graduated layers. It’s perfect for women who want a classic yet modern look. The layers add volume and movement, while the waves give a romantic touch. Style tip: Use a sea salt spray for beachy vibes!

2. Bob with Face-Framing Layers

The bob is a staple for women over 50, and adding face-framing layers takes it to the next level. These layers draw attention to your eyes and cheekbones, highlighting your best features. Bonus points if you add a few highlights for extra dimension.

3. Shaggy Layers with Texture

Shaggy layers are all the rage right now, and for good reason. They add texture and depth, making your hair look fuller and more youthful. This style works especially well for women with fine or thinning hair. Just remember to use a volumizing mousse for added lift.

4. Blunt Cut with Subtle Layers

A blunt cut with subtle layers is a chic and sophisticated option. The layers add movement without compromising the clean lines of the cut. This style is ideal for women who prefer a more polished look. Pair it with a bold lip color for a glamorous finish.

How to Maintain Your Medium Layered Hairstyle

Once you’ve found the perfect medium layered hairstyle, it’s important to take care of it properly. Here are some tips to keep your hair looking fabulous:

  • Regular Trims: Schedule trims every 8-12 weeks to keep your layers fresh and prevent split ends.
  • Use Quality Products: Invest in a good shampoo, conditioner, and styling products that cater to your hair type.
  • Protect from Heat: Always use a heat protectant spray before blow-drying or styling with hot tools.
  • Stay Hydrated: Drink plenty of water and eat a balanced diet to promote healthy hair growth.
